Employees are proud of performing well at work, and it’s up to you as a leader to make sure you’re helping them improve — but what’s the best way to turn employee underperformance into a valuable learning opportunity? This video will teach you about the ins and outs of managing employee performance, from effectively communicating feedback to identifying areas for development.
